What is Slater and Gordon?
Slater and Gordon operates as a prominent law firm, offering a comprehensive suite of legal services to its clientele. Founded in 1935 and headquartered in Australia, the firm has built a long-standing reputation in the legal sector. Its services cater to a broad customer base, addressing various legal needs. How much funding has Slater and Gordon raised?
Slater and Gordon has raised a total of $42M across 1 funding round:
Debt
$42M
Debt (2023): $42M with participation from Harbour Litigation Funding
